Course Description:

Fundamentals of Auditing is a foundational course that provides an introductory overview of auditing process. It will guide students understanding of what auditing is with both contexts (Safety & Compliance) and the benefits of each and the necessary knowledge and skills required to complete safety and /or compliance audits. It is a recommended course for those who have no previous auditing experience and have not completed a COR or SECOR course.

This is a 1-day course offered through both distance and classroom delivery methods. Key topics addressed include:

• Theory and practice conducting an audit

• Purpose and goals of auditing

• Various types of audits

• Validation methods

• Skills to gather and analyze information.
